Java -beveiligd trefwoord
Voorbeeld
De Student
subklasse heeft toegang tot een Person
klasse met protected
attributen:
class Person {
protected String fname = "John";
protected String lname = "Doe";
protected String email = "[email protected]";
protected int age = 24;
}
class Student extends Person {
private int graduationYear = 2018;
public static void main(String[] args) {
Student myObj = new Student();
System.out.println("Name: " + myObj.fname + " " + myObj.lname);
System.out.println("Email: " + myObj.email);
System.out.println("Age: " + myObj.age);
System.out.println("Graduation Year: " + myObj.graduationYear);
}
}
Definitie en gebruik
Het protected
sleutelwoord is een toegangsmodificator die wordt gebruikt voor attributen, methoden en constructors, waardoor ze toegankelijk zijn in hetzelfde pakket en dezelfde subklassen.
Gerelateerde pagina's
Lees meer over modifiers in onze Java Modifiers Tutorial .